Shape the tourism landscape of tomorrow on this Sustainable Festival Management degree, designed in partnership with the pioneering Eden Project – a top UK visitor attraction. By considering the economic contribution of tourism, customer needs and the potential negative impact to societies and the environment, you’ll learn how tourism can be managed responsibly for a more sustainable future. You’ll gain a wide range of relevant skills and project management experience, ready to effect positive change in this globally expanding industry.You’ll explore the future of sustainable tourism management with a focus on understanding and managing tourism impacts, learning to design quality tourism experiences which are sustainable, accessible and inclusive. You’ll study a range of topics in destination management, crisis management, wellbeing, destination storytelling and marketing and communication.Through taking part in a number of live projects, you’ll develop project management and leadership skills that are essential for the fast-moving and ever-changing contemporary tourism industry.
